VW will show the new-for-2011 Tiguan crossover at the Geneva motor show next month. The Tiguan has been given the latest VW design look and feel. So the front grille has been widened for a sleeker look, rounded front lights are swapped for more angular, crisper items.

By Tim Pollard First Official Pictures 03 June 2014 09:57 The history books of British sports cars are littered with failed attempts to build low-volume hot-shots to challenge the sporting establishment. But newcomer Elemental hopes to launch a focused track car to survive the test of time: the new RP1. It’s built around a carbonfibre tub and is claimed to weigh just 450kg in its lightest iteration.
